✦ Synopsis
The 2,3,7,8,12,13,17,18-octaphenylporphyrinato manganese(III) chloride was prepared and its behaviour as epoxidation catalyst was studied. The role of the phenyl substituents in the ß-pyrrolic positions concerning the stability of the catalyst to the reaction conditions and the efficiency and selectivity of the oxidations was accessed in a comparative study with MnTPP and MnEtio II.
